Yarg is a semi-hard cow's milk cheese made in Cornwall, United Kingdom from the milk of Friesian cows. ... "Yarg" is simply "Gray" spelt backwards, after Allan and Jenny Gray, the couple who gave the recipe to Pengreep Farm in the 1970s.
